調用DescribeBackupPolicy介面查看執行個體備份設定。

RDS執行個體將根據使用者佈建的備份設定,定期做備份。

調試

您可以在OpenAPI Explorer中直接運行該介面,免去您計算簽名的困擾。運行成功後,OpenAPI Explorer可以自動產生SDK程式碼範例。

請求參數

名稱 類型 是否必選 樣本值 描述
Action String DescribeBackupPolicy

系統規定參數,取值:DescribeBackupPolicy

DBInstanceId String rm-uf6wjk5xxxxxxx

執行個體ID。

BackupPolicyMode String DataBackupPolicy

備份類型,取值:

  • DataBackupPolicy:資料備份;
  • LogBackupPolicy:記錄備份。
AccessKeyId String LTAIfCxxxxxxx

阿里雲頒發給使用者的訪問服務所用的密鑰ID。

CompressType String 1

備份壓縮方式,取值:

  • 0:不壓縮;
  • 1:zlib壓縮;
  • 2:並行zlib壓縮;
  • 4:quicklz壓縮,開啟了庫表恢複;
  • 8:MySQL8.0 quicklz壓縮但是還未支援庫表恢複。

返回資料

名稱 類型 樣本值 描述
BackupRetentionPeriod Integer 7

資料備份保留天數。

PreferredBackupTime String 15:00Z-16:00Z

資料備份時間,格式:HH:mmZ-HH:mmZ(UTC時間)。

PreferredBackupPeriod String Monday,Wednesday,Friday,Sunday

資料備份周期,多個取值用英文逗號(,)隔開,取值:

  • Monday:周一;
  • Tuesday:周二;
  • Wednesday:周三;
  • Thursday:周四;
  • Friday:周五;
  • Saturday:周六;
  • Sunday:周日。
BackupLog String Enable

記錄備份開關,取值:Enable | Disabled

LogBackupRetentionPeriod Integer 7

記錄備份保留天數。

Duplication String Enable

是否將備份檔案轉儲至OSS,取值:Enable | Disabled

DuplicationContent String DATA&LOG

轉儲資料備份或者記錄備份,取值:

  • DATA:轉儲資料備份;
  • LOG:轉儲記錄備份;
  • DATA&LOG:轉儲資料備份和記錄備份。
说明Duplication=Enable時,本參數必填。
DuplicationLocation

備份檔案的儲存位置。

Location

位置資訊。

Bucket String mybucket

轉儲的目標OSS Bucket的名稱。

Endpoint String oss-cn-shanghai.aliyuncs.com

轉儲目的域的名稱。

Sotrage String OSS

備份儲存介質。

EnableBackupLog String 1

是否開啟記錄備份,取值:

  • 1:表示開啟;
  • 0:表示關閉。
HighSpaceUsageProtection String Enable

執行個體使用空間大於80%,或者剩餘空間小於5GB時,是否強制清理Binlog:

  • Disable:不清理;
  • Enable:清理。
LocalLogRetentionHours Integer 0

本地記錄備份保留小時數。

LocalLogRetentionSpace String 30

本地日誌最大空間使用率。

LogBackupFrequency String LogInterval

記錄備份頻率,取值:

  • LogInterval:每30分鐘備份一次;
  • 預設與資料備份周期PreferredBackupPeriod一致。
说明 參數LogBackupFrequency僅適用於SQL Server。
PreferredNextBackupTime String 2018-01-19T15:15Z

下次備份時間。格式:yyyy-MM-ddTHH:mmZ(UTC時間)。

RequestId String B87E2AB3-B7C9-4394-9160-7F639F732031

請求ID。

CompressType String 1

備份壓縮方式,取值:

  • 0:不壓縮;
  • 1:zlib壓縮;
  • 2:並行zlib壓縮;
  • 4:quicklz壓縮,開啟了庫表恢複;
  • 8:MySQL8.0 quicklz壓縮但是還未支援庫表恢複。

樣本

請求樣本


http(s)://rds.aliyuncs.com/?Action=DescribeBackupPolicy
&DBInstanceId=rm-uf6wjk5xxxxxxxxxx
&<公用請求參數>

正常返回樣本

XML 格式

<DescribeBackupPolicyResponse>
	  <backupLog>Enable</backupLog>
	  <backupRetentionPeriod>7</backupRetentionPeriod>
	  <logBackupRetentionPeriod>7</logBackupRetentionPeriod>
	  <preferredBackupPeriod>Monday,Wednesday,Friday,Sunday</preferredBackupPeriod>
	  <preferredBackupTime>15:00Z-16:00Z</preferredBackupTime>
	  <preferredNextBackupTime>2018-01-19T15:15Z</preferredNextBackupTime>
	  <requestId>B87E2AB3-B7C9-4394-9160-7F639F732031</requestId></DescribeBackupPolicyResponse>

JSON 格式

{
	"preferredBackupPeriod":"Monday,Wednesday,Friday,Sunday",
	"requestId":"B87E2AB3-B7C9-4394-9160-7F639F732031",
	"logBackupRetentionPeriod":7,
	"backupRetentionPeriod":7,
	"backupLog":"Enable",
	"preferredNextBackupTime":"2018-01-19T15:15Z",
	"preferredBackupTime":"15:00Z-16:00Z"
}

錯誤碼

訪問錯誤中心查看更多錯誤碼。